Word Word Type Definition
Bushel n. A dry measure, containing four pecks, eight gallons, or
thirty-two quarts.
Bushel n. A vessel of the capacity of a bushel, used in measuring; a
bushel measure.
Bushel n. A quantity that fills a bushel measure; as, a heap
containing ten bushels of apples.
Bushel n. A large indefinite quantity.
Bushel n. The iron lining in the nave of a wheel. [Eng.] In the
United States it is called a box. See 4th Bush.
